WebApr 7, 2011 · Water from the town tower costs me 25cents for 40 gallons and about a half gallon of gas round trip ,water from my spring is free down hill and pumping costs at my house run about 1 cent per 150 gallons. ... We pay $1.25 to have our 350 gallon plastic water hauling tank filled at the local water plant. Fortunately the plant is about 2 miles ... Our ultimate goal is rainwater catchment. new ford flathead engine blockWebJun 14, 2024 · Disposal: $6 to $60/m 3 ($1 to $10/BBL) Freshwater: $0.5 to $6/m 3 ($0.1 to $1/BBL) Re-use: many operators reuse flow back and produced water, and the cost is … new ford financing dealsWebApr 10, 2024 · The main costs include the delivery fee, water cooler rental fee, and the cost of bottled water. The average monthly cost for a water delivery service per household is typically between $30 to $50, while the average cost to a company with 10-20 employees is around $125.
